Transaction 18703a8d36908540c513c1394b9501ec8104cd71dda218c4d18a0d0798d86be6

1 Input
2 Outputs
  • 18703a8d36908540c513c1394b9501ec8104cd71dda218c4d18a0d0798d86be6:0
  • value  45182005
    address  33av3HYt9hpv6PoXzKLFjw3gj3UdwYz8m5
  • 18703a8d36908540c513c1394b9501ec8104cd71dda218c4d18a0d0798d86be6:1
  • value  284790175
    address  3LtriGmqnu6AkXkkgQtcwyJ17SakEEGusZ